Ashdown 210t deep

Just got this cab and it sounds awesome, my question is how much head do I need? The cab is rated at 200 watts at 8 ohms can I use a bigger head and not crank it wide open or buy a small head?

ANY amp will work, but as is true in all cases, there are limits to how much volume and low end ANY cab will handle. Use your ears, and common sense.
